Found the pump on my trailer.
The pump is under the bottom left drawer of the chest...... ALL sealed up.
Not servicible from the factory.
I took the 2 drawers out of the chest (Left side), removed the brackets for the drawers, and pryed the stapled down piece of thin panel like cover. The water pump and the main electrical supply chord connection box are in the same area, though they are seperated by a thin panel material as the cover I pryed up.

I removed the staples form the cover and refastened down the cover with a few screws.
There, now I know how to get to the water pump when if I need to.

BTW, on my trailer, if you happen to push the electric chord plug past the plastic "feelers" of the access door and too far into the trailer, you will be sorry.
Another bad design. My other brand trailer has a big door that you can open and reach into for electric chord access.
I mention this because, The new access into my water pump area also gets you into the elctric chord area, which I may have to get into someday.
